Finding the right anti-aging products for your routine can be like looking for a needle in a haystack. And while model and mom Molly Sims slathers herself in anti-aging creams, serums and treatments, there’s one thing that she does every single time she applies a product: “Starts from the south and go north.” In a recent interview with InStyle, the 43-year-old divulged that the best anti-aging secret she got was from my mom: never forget your neck. “Start there and moisturize up.”

Her two-second, free tip is one to be taken seriously. Neglecting to treat your neck can lead to thin skin and lines and wrinkles. But besides applying her beauty products in a ‘from-the-neck-up’ fashion, Sims also relies on the Clarisonic SmartProfile Uplift ($349), a two-in-one cleansing and firming device, telling InStyle, “I love using the cleansing brush head with my cleanser. It just makes me feel like I really got a good clean. And the massaging head is great for applying my serums—it makes them absorb better, and even works to smooth wrinkles. I use morning and night!”
